Operations Associate — Fulfilment Centre, Amazon EU
Amazon EU fulfilment operates under some of the most demanding throughput, quality, and safety standards in global logistics. Working at L1 level means direct exposure to real-time KPI management, process adherence, and the operational mechanics that product and data teams build tools for.
Improved personal productivity metrics by consistently applying standard work procedures and identifying micro-inefficiencies in pick-pack workflows — contributing to station-level throughput targets across multiple shift types.
Developed working knowledge of Amazon's operational KPI framework (units per hour, defect rates, scan compliance) by tracking my own and observing team-level data reviewed in daily stand-ups — building the data literacy that underpins ShiftSense AI.
Observed and documented 3 recurring process bottlenecks in shift handover procedures and inbound receiving workflows — forming the basis of a structured A3 improvement analysis (see Projects page).
Demonstrated reliability and process discipline across 400+ shifts in a safety-critical environment — building the operational credibility needed to speak with authority about warehouse operations in product and data roles.
Actively studying Amazon's internal operational excellence frameworks (Kaizen events, Andon cord usage, 5S methodology) to accelerate transition toward Operations Analyst or Area Manager path.

Product Owner — PIM & E-Commerce Platform
AGCO is a global agricultural equipment manufacturer (Fendt, Challenger, Massey Ferguson). As Product Owner, I was accountable for the digital product backlog that governed how product data was managed and presented across European e-commerce channels — directly affecting dealer and customer-facing systems.
Owned and maintained a live product backlog of ~120 user stories for a PIM platform used across 5 European country teams — prioritising using MoSCoW methodology aligned with quarterly business objectives and IT capacity.
Reduced average sprint planning time by approximately 30% by introducing structured requirement templates and a pre-sprint refinement process — eliminating the ambiguity that caused recurring mid-sprint scope changes.
Coordinated weekly cross-functional delivery syncs between IT engineering (8 people), 4 country business stakeholders, and 2 external vendors — maintaining a release cadence that delivered on schedule for 3 consecutive quarters.
Drove a data governance initiative that standardised product attribute taxonomy across 5 country systems, reducing data inconsistency errors (estimated ~40% reduction based on pre/post data quality audit) and improving product findability on e-commerce channels.
Translated complex regulatory and market-specific requirements from German, French, and UK business units into actionable user stories with clear acceptance criteria — serving as the primary communication bridge between business and engineering.
Delivered 3 platform releases across a 10-month roadmap, each on schedule and within agreed scope, covering features used by dealer networks across multiple European markets.

Agile Project Management & Change Enablement
Bosch Finance & Operations was rolling out an enterprise SaaS platform to thousands of users across multiple countries. My role was to support the change management and user enablement workstream — creating the documentation, governance, and communication infrastructure that made adoption possible.
Created 15+ process documentation artefacts (user guides, SOPs, FAQ documents, training materials) tailored to 4 distinct user role groups — reducing the time-to-competency for new platform users across 3 country teams.
Supported a stakeholder communication programme that covered 200+ internal users across Finance and Operations — coordinating email campaigns, Q&A sessions, and feedback collection loops that fed into platform iteration decisions.
Built the access management governance framework (role-based access matrix, request-approval workflow, audit trail process) that became the permanent operating standard for the platform post-go-live.
Mapped resistance patterns across 5 stakeholder groups using structured interview feedback, enabling the project lead to address adoption blockers 6 weeks before they would have impacted the go-live timeline.
Supported Agile sprint ceremonies (daily standups, sprint reviews, retrospectives) within the delivery team — building practical Scrum methodology knowledge alongside theoretical training.

ShiftSense AI
Problem Statement

Warehouse shift leads make staffing decisions using lagging KPI reports and gut feel. There is no lightweight tool that translates historical shift patterns into next-shift demand predictions — causing understaffing spikes and throughput dips that are entirely predictable with basic data modelling. I observe this problem daily at Amazon EU.

PRD Generator
Problem Statement

Product Owners spend 2–3 hours per PRD on boilerplate structure that doesn't require creative thinking — objective, scope, acceptance criteria, technical notes. This tool generates a complete, structured PRD from a plain-language feature description in under 5 minutes, freeing PO time for actual prioritisation decisions. Built directly from frustration at AGCO.
